Key Success Factors for Esports in a Realistic Boxing Game

 Esports for a realistic boxing game could potentially be successful, but it would require several key elements to attract and retain a competitive gaming audience: Key Success Factors for Esports in a Realistic Boxing Game: Realistic Gameplay Mechanics: Authenticity: The game must accurately simulate boxing techniques, strategies, and physics. Realistic movement, stamina management, and punch mechanics are crucial to appeal to both players and viewers. Balanced and Competitive Environment: Fair Play: Ensure that the game is balanced across different weight classes and fighter types. Fair matchmaking and competitive integrity are essential for maintaining interest in competitive play. Skill-Based Gameplay: Skill Ceiling: Design the game to have a high skill ceiling where mastery of timing, defensive maneuvers, and strategic thinking can distinguish top-tier players.
